University of Houston Women’s Basketball Unveils July Skills Academy and Season Ticket Offerings

Day camps, community tour stops, and exclusive ticket perks aim to deepen fan engagement

The University of Houston women's basketball team revealed a busy July schedule that blends community outreach with fan‑focused initiatives, announcing a skills academy day camp and two stops on its Watch Us Community Tour.

Community Camp Announcement

Two clinic locations – Summer Creek High School and the Fertitta Center – will host sessions open to children entering kindergarten through eighth grade, each priced at $25 for a two‑hour deep dive into fundamental basketball skills. The clinics will be led by players and staff, offering participants photo opportunities and autograph sessions after the instruction.

The Coogs Skills Academy Day camp, scheduled for July 31, is tailored to girls entering seventh through twelfth grade and carries a $75 fee. It promises high‑level instruction and a unique chance to experience training within a Division I basketball program.

Season Ticket Incentives

Season tickets for the 2026‑27 Houston Women's Basketball campaign are now on sale, with reserved seating available from $100 onward. Holders can augment their purchase with a $75 season‑long parking pass that unlocks Sideline Club amenities.

The package includes entry into prize drawings that feature facility tours, complimentary parking, team merchandise and courtside experiences, providing added value for early adopters.
